Title
Three voice parts (Cantus 2, Bassus 1 and Bassus 2) of Hosanna by T. Weelkes
Shelfmark
MS. Tenbury 309, bound with Tenbury Mus. e.26
Summary
In the hand of Conyers Darcy who owned the part-books of John Amner's Sacred hymnes, at the end of which this manuscript is inserted. The published volume is catalogued on SOLO with the shelfmark Tenbury Mus. e.26.
Date
c 1620
Language
Latin
Physical extent
1 volume
